SPECIAL NOTES

The WCA Veterans is held in conjunction with the Wisconsin Junior Open, but played in a separate room. The Wisconsin Senior Champion (Wisconsin resident only) will be eligible to participate in the 2026 John T. Irwin National Tournament of Senior State Champions at the US Open in Grand Rapids, MI, July 2026. If a tie exists among those desiring to participate in the event, a series of playoff matches will be held on Sunday night beginning 30 minutes after the last game among the qualifiers is concluded. Format is two G/30, if still tied two G/15, then G/10, then G/5.

FORMAT The WCA Veterans Tournament is open to all players age 18 and over. The highest-finishing Wisconsin entrant age 50 and over will receive a trophy and the title of 2025 Wisconsin Senior Champion. Players must be US Chess Federation members. SCHEDULE The Veterans is a five-round Swiss-System event. Rounds are at 10:15 AM, 2:30 PM and 7:15 PM on Saturday. Sunday’s rounds are at 10:00 AM and 3:00 PM. The time control is Game/90 with a 30-second increment. One half-point bye is available for round 1, 2, 3 or 4 if requested with your advance entry, or at Late Registration.
